| Overview: | Tahltan Bear Dogs were originally bred for hunting large game. They are extremely rare and are thought to be extinct, or nearly extinct. |
| Breed Group: | Hound |
| Weight (lbs): | 15 |
| Height (in): | 15 |
| Colors: | black, blue |
| Coat: | The coat is short and thick |
| Character: | Tahltan Bear Dogs are intelligent, gentle and active. |
| Temperament: | Tahltan Bear Dogs get along well with children. They are accustomed to living in packs and will get along with other dogs. |
| Care: | The coat needs to be brushed and bathed occasionally |
| Training: | The Tahltan Bear dog was intelligent and trainable. |
| Activity: | As a working dog, this breed would require a significant amount of exercise. |
| Country of Origin: | Canada |
| Life Expectancy: | 10-12 |
